Global Stability for the N-Species Lotka-Volterra Tree Systems of Interacting Population-Diffusion Equations

Applying invariant region method and with the aid of quadratic form theory we obtain a set of sufficient conditions for the globally asymptotic stability of the solutions to Cauchy problem for the n-species Lotka-Volterra tree systems of interacting population-diffusion equations. The criteria in this paper are in explicit forms of the parameters, and thus, are easily verifiable. Moreover, this criteria is applicable to competition model, cooperation model, as well as to predator-prey model.
